UTICA, N.Y. — A bank with various locations is proudly commemorating 200 years of service to the community.

KeyBank was originally established in Albany in 1825.

“Our roots trace back to a time before electricity illuminated the night, before the automobile ruled the roadways, and before the telephone carried our voices across the continent.” Chris Gorman, KeyCorp chairman and CEO, said.

According to the bank’s historical website, launched for this bicentennial celebration, the Commercial Bank of Albany was founded on April 12, 1825, coinciding with the opening of the Erie Canal.

“In an era when many banks primarily serve the wealthy elite, the Commercial Bank of Albany welcomes the business of individual merchants, traders and small shareholder,” the website states.

In 1979, the bank rebranded as KeyBank Inc.

Key operates in 15 states, boasting a network of around 1,000 branches.

Based in Cleveland, Ohio, Key is among the largest bank-based financial services companies in the nation, with assets totaling approximately $187 billion as of December 31, 2024.
